摘要

随着新能源渗透率逐渐升高,如何根据地域能源禀赋和负荷特性,准确全面评估新型电力系统建设成效是当前亟待解决的问题.针对这一问题,提出了一种基于改进模糊层次分析法的新型电力系统建设成效评估方法,并以四川省某市区发电系统为例进行了方法可行性验证.实验结果表明,该方法可以高效全面地评估新型电力系统建设成效,评估方案能够有效提升新型电力系统的能源综合利用效率.

Abstract

With the increasing penetration rate of renewable energy and the increasingly complex and diverse power demand,the effectiveness evaluation of new power system construction is affected by many factors.How to accurately and comprehensively evaluate the construction effect of new power system according to the regional energy endowment and load characteristics is an urgent problem to be solved.In order to solve this problem,this paper puts forward a new power system construction effectiveness evaluation method based on improved fuzzy analytic hierarchy process,and takes a power generation system in an urban area of Sichuan Province as an example to verify the feasibility of the method.The experimental results show that the proposed method can effectively and comprehensively evaluate the new power system construction effectiveness,and the evaluation scheme can effectively improve the energy comprehensive utilization efficiency of the new power system.
